General Information about Charade

The hex color #272A36, also known as Charade, is a dark, muted shade that falls within the charcoal gray color family. It possesses a low saturation and brightness, which contributes to its subtle and understated appearance. This color is often associated with sophistication, elegance, and neutrality. In color psychology, dark grays like Charade can evoke feelings of stability, reliability, and composure. It is frequently used in designs where a sense of professionalism and trustworthiness is desired. Charade is a versatile color that can be easily combined with other hues, serving as a background or accent color. Its neutrality makes it suitable for a wide range of applications, from web design to interior decoration.

The hex color #272A36, also known as Charade,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ly concerning color contrast. When used as a background color, careful consideration must be given to the foreground text color to ensure sufficient contrast for readability. According to WCAG guidelines, a cont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is recommended for normal text and 3:1 for large text. It's crucial to test color combinations using accessibility tools to verify compliance. Users with visual impairments may struggle to distinguish elements if the contrast is inadequate. Therefore, when using Charade, pair it with lighter hues or consider providing alternative themes with higher contrast for enhanced accessibility. Ensuring appropriate color contrast is vital for inclusive design, allowing all users, regardless of their visual abilities, to access and understand the content effectively. Also avoid using this color for important UI elements like buttons or links without proper contrast.
